About agriculture in Chelsea
Chelsea is situated in the northeastern portion of Oklahoma, within the rolling hills and prairie landscapes of Rogers County. The surrounding countryside is characterized by a mix of open grasslands and scattered timber, typical of the Ozark Plateau's western fringes. This region offers a quiet, rural atmosphere with expansive vistas that are well-suited for traditional Oklahoma farming and ranching operations.
The agricultural economy around Chelsea is primarily centered on cattle ranching and forage production. Extensive pastures support beef cattle operations, while local farmers cultivate crops such as hay, winter wheat, and soybeans. The fertile soils of the prairie regions allow for productive yields, and many farms utilize integrated management systems to balance livestock grazing with seasonal crop rotations.
